Answer:
2.47g
Explanation:
Given that Ao=14
A(t)= Aoe^kt
k =2yrs
Considering the function where Ao is the initial substance, k is the rate of decay and t is the time.
At the 2nd year A(t) is 7
That is,
7 = 14e^2k
Solve for k
7/14 = e^2k
In(7/14) = 2k
k = In(7/14)÷2
k = In(0.5)/2
k = -0.34657
Hence, A(t)= 14e^-0.34657
So, when t is 5
A(5) = 14e^-0.34657×5
= 2.4749
Approx = 2.47g
